Why Live in Vandemere

Vandemere, North Carolina, is a small town in Pamlico County, surrounded by the Bay River. Known for its peaceful waterfront living, Vandemere has a close-knit community where most of its approximately 250 residents have lived for generations. The town is primarily residential, featuring a variety of home styles such as spacious Cape Cods and New Traditional waterfront homes, as well as Ranch-style, Minimal Traditional, and manufactured homes further inland. Lot sizes are typically large, often spanning multiple acres. Vandemere Waterfront Park provides residents with access to the river, offering dual ramps and a kayak launch for boating and fishing. The river connects to the Atlantic Intracoastal Waterway about 3 miles away, making it a popular spot for catching red drum, sea trout, blue crab, and oysters.

For shopping and dining, residents head to nearby Bayboro and Grantsboro. Bayboro features locally owned restaurants like Mayo’s Seafood, while Grantsboro hosts national retailers such as Food Lion and Walmart. Coastal Carolina Health Care in Bayboro provides medical services, with the nearest hospital located in New Bern. The town celebrates holidays with events like the Squidder Festival on the Fourth of July, Trunk or Treat on Halloween, and a Christmas celebration in December. Children in Vandemere attend Pamlico County Primary, which is highly rated. Vandemere is connected to the rest of the county via NC-304 and Route 17, with Coastal Carolina Regional Airport in New Bern offering flights to Charlotte. Due to its coastal location, Vandemere is vulnerable to hurricanes and flooding, and the county provides an emergency alert system for residents.
